Evidence profile for Kansas City

Calculated August 28, 2026

The median sampled point scores 36. A total of 13% of analyzed points score 60 or more. The typical range is 1060, a 50-point difference. The strongest category is Healthcare (59). The weakest is Shopping (18).

How to read this profile: it measures access to mapped destinations. It does not measure walking routes, crossings, pavements, slope, safety, accessibility, opening hours, or transit frequency. The scored area is a rectangle inferred from local place data. It is not an official city boundary.

Nearby infrastructure across Kansas City

13% of sampled points score 60 or more for nearby daily amenities. The model uses straight-line distance to groceries, food, transit, healthcare, education, parks, shopping, and entertainment.
